Iowa Lakes travel to Circle City, loss to #3 Heartland 2-1

In the first match of the year, #18 Iowa Lakes played #3 Hartland. Heartland comming of a National Simi-Final and Iowa Lakes coming of a region 11 championship. 

The first half started out with the teams trying to figure eachother out. After about 15 minutes of play the match got more intence as the teams tried to force their will on the match. The first breakthrough came from Heartland, a high shot went clanging off the cross bar, shot straight up into the afternoon sky, then came down just feet in front of the Lakes net for a tap in. The lakers did not get rattled by this event and keppt playing their game. Finding the equalizer when Maddy Waterhouse of Spirit Lake, IA pressed Heartland into a mistake and the ball found converted kepper from Tokyo, Japan, Miu Kamei who his the ball 25 yards into the empty net. 

 

After the half time at 1-1. Heartland came out with much more energy and aggresiveness. Even though the pressure was mounting the Laker team was resulte and matched the intensity. Both teams collecting one Yellow card. Chances on both side went wanting until Hartland made the score 2-1. The lakers where able to mount three attacks to tie the game in the last 10 minutes, but the ball did not find the net. For a final score of 2-1. 

 

Keeper Coach Nick, "That's a great way to start the season. You opened some people's eyes today matching up with them so well. You just showed you belong with the top group of teams in the country." First year coach Mukwa, was please with result and is looking forward to Sundays match. 

 

On Sunday the Iowa Lakes Women's team will take on another National tournament participant #13 Ann Arundal at 12:00 EST. Again in Indianapolis.
